# List Actions

Retrieve all actions associated with a specific voice agent. This endpoint returns a list of webhooks, call transfers, holds, and other actions that the agent can perform during conversations.

## Endpoint

```
GET /api/v1/agents/{agent_id}/actions
```

## Path parameters

<ParamField path="agent" type="string" required>
  The unique identifier of the voice agent.
</ParamField>

## Request headers

<ParamField header="Authorization" type="string" required>
  Bearer token for authentication. Format: `Bearer talq_your_environment_token_here`
</ParamField>

### Response fields

<ResponseField name="success" type="boolean" required>
  Indicates if the operation was successful.
</ResponseField>

<ResponseField name="data" type="array" required>
  Array of action objects associated with the agent.

  <Expandable title="Action Object">
    <ResponseField name="id" type="string" required>
      Unique identifier for the action.
    </ResponseField>

    <ResponseField name="name" type="string" required>
      The name of the action.
    </ResponseField>

    <ResponseField name="label" type="string" required>
      Display label for the action.
    </ResponseField>

    <ResponseField name="description" type="string" required>
      What the action does.
    </ResponseField>

    <ResponseField name="type" type="string" required>
      Type of action. Options: `webhook`, `transfer`, `hold`, `external`.
    </ResponseField>

    <ResponseField name="input_schema" type="array" required>
      Array of input parameters required for the action.
    </ResponseField>

    <ResponseField name="config" type="object">
      Configuration object for the action (if applicable).
    </ResponseField>

    <ResponseField name="action_trigger" type="object">
      Trigger conditions for the action (if applicable).
    </ResponseField>

    <ResponseField name="url" type="string">
      Webhook URL for webhook-type actions.
    </ResponseField>

    <ResponseField name="authorization_url" type="string">
      Authorization URL for webhook-type actions.
    </ResponseField>

    <ResponseField name="current_status" type="string" required>
      Current status of the action. Options: `active`, `inactive`.
    </ResponseField>

    <ResponseField name="created_at" type="string" required>
      ISO 8601 timestamp when the action was created.
    </ResponseField>

    <ResponseField name="updated_at" type="string" required>
      ISO 8601 timestamp when the action was last updated.
    </ResponseField>
  </Expandable>
</ResponseField>

## Error codes

| Code              | Description                                        | HTTP Status |
| ----------------- | -------------------------------------------------- | ----------- |
| `AGENT_NOT_FOUND` | Specified agent does not exist                     | 404         |
| `INVALID_TOKEN`   | Authentication token is invalid or missing         | 401         |
| `UNAUTHORIZED`    | User does not have permission to access this agent | 403         |
| `SERVER_ERROR`    | Internal server error occurred                     | 500         |

## Important notes

<Info>
  **Empty response is normal.** If an agent has no actions configured, the response will be an empty array `[]` rather than an error.
</Info>

<Info>
  **Status filtering.** The response includes both active and inactive actions. You can filter by `current_status` on the client side if needed.
</Info>

<Info>
  **Action types vary.** Different action types (webhook, transfer, hold) have different properties and configurations.
</Info>
